Supervisor David Chiu introduced local legislation to increase maximum penalties for carrying a concealed weapon and malicious harassment on Muni vehicles and platforms to the maximum allowed by state law; the proposal seeks stiffer local deterrents and drew co-sponsors from several supervisors.

Supervisor David Chiu introduced a local ordinance at the board’s June session to increase penalties for individuals found carrying a concealed weapon or maliciously harassing others on San Francisco Municipal Railway (Muni) vehicles, platforms and stops.
